What exactly is a coma resulting from a closed head injury?
A closed head injury coma occurs when the skull remains intact after a head impact, but the brain sustains significant damage. This injury often results from a strong blow, leading to a prolonged state of deep unconsciousness.
**Definition and Summary**
Doctors refer to this type of coma as a traumatic coma, caused by severe brain injury from a sudden impact or blow. Since there are no visible cuts or broken bones, diagnosing and treating it can be challenging.
Causes of Coma Resulting from Closed Head Injuries
Most head injuries without skull fractures result from impacts during car accidents, falls, or sports. The brain can swell, bruise, or bleed internally when it hits the skull, potentially causing a rapid onset of coma that requires immediate medical attention.
- Vehicle Collisions: Unexpected halts and impact to the head.
- Falls frequently affect seniors and can lead to serious brain injuries.
- Sports injuries resulting from hard hits or falls during gameplay.
- Being struck forcefully on the head can result in significant brain injury.

Risks Linked to Closed Head Injuries
Closed head injuries can lead to serious complications requiring immediate medical attention. A major concern is elevated intracranial pressure caused by brain swelling, which can compress vital brain regions.
Unmanaged pressure can worsen brain injury and lead to additional damage if not promptly addressed. Awareness of these risks is crucial for both medical professionals and families.
Head injuries can cause swelling and increased pressure within the skull, posing serious health risks or even fatality. Recognizing these dangers is crucial.

Assessing a Coma Resulting from Closed Head Injury
Diagnosing a coma from a closed head injury involves detailed assessment, including advanced imaging and neurological evaluation. CT scans and MRI provide clear brain images, while the Glasgow Coma Scale assesses the patient’s level of consciousness.
Medical Imaging Methods
Neuroimaging plays a crucial role in diagnosing coma caused by closed head injuries. CT scans rapidly detect brain damage, fractures, bleeding, and swelling.
MRI provides a detailed view of the brain’s soft tissues, making it effective for detecting small injuries such as brain damage and tiny bleeds that often go unnoticed on a CT scan.
| Imaging Technique | Purpose | Advantages | Limitations |
|---|---|---|---|
| CT Scan | Initial assessment of trauma | Rapid results, effective in detecting bleeds and fractures | Limited in identifying soft tissue injuries |
| MRI | Detailed evaluation of soft tissues | High resolution, identifies subtle injuries | Longer duration, high cost |
Neurological Evaluation
Neurological assessments are essential for diagnosing and managing coma resulting from closed head injuries. The Glasgow Coma Scale evaluates a patient’s level of consciousness by assessing eye response, speech, and movement, with scores ranging from 3 to 15; lower scores indicate more severe impairment.
Doctors utilize neuropsychological assessments to evaluate thinking, movement, and speech, providing a comprehensive view of the patient’s overall health.
